HW / Pneumatronic Application Engineer
Job Description
We are searching for a candidate to join the HW & Pneumatronic/Pneumatic Application team within the Engineering department.
Our ideal candidate has a Mechatronics or equivalent degree, so as to be able to follow both activities related to electronics and pneumatics (in particular for pneumatronics products) within the Application team.
We are looking for a versatile and motivated figure, with a foundation in electronic circuit design, knowledge of technical drawing and previous experience in integrating products into complex systems.
- You will be integrated into the HW & Pneumatronic/Pneumatic Application team and will be adequately trained to provide his contribution as an Application Engineer.
- You will support systems engineers to identify the most appropriate solutions relating to electronics and pneumatronics products for railway brake control systems in the offer phase and during project development.
- You will take care of the product configurations necessary to respond to the specific requirements of the projects and the drafting of the related technical documentation.
- You will also be able to participate in other activities relating to the life cycle of the product and its integration into systems in collaboration with the Electronics and Pneumatronics Product Platform, Quality, Production, Validation Laboratory, Purchasing.
